Can you explain more about the chemical reaction in your chemical/gas units?
Answer
The electrolyte solution in the Perma is a citric acid-based solution. The pH of this solution is 4.5 , which is less acidic than the normal soft drink. The chemical process starts when the activating pellet comes in contact with the electrolyte. This forms a gas (hydrogen) that creates the pressure to push the piston. The volume of gas created is very small. As reported by the Canadian Explosive Atmosphere Laboratory Fuels Research Centre, the amount of gas is so small that even if it were tested to destruction, the amount of gas released would be too small to be of a flammability or explosive hazard concern.
